Harvest House Atlantic Hopes For Contest Votes To Help Furnish Women’s Addiction Recovery Centre

Harvest House Atlantic needs your votes.

The non-profit organization has been chosen as a top 20 finalist for the Tangerine20 contest.

Spokesperson Denise McCluskey says if they receive the most votes, they’ll be awarded 20 thousand dollars, that will be used to help women in recovery, “We are going to be using it for a new women’s addiction recovery program. It’s a new program we are launching for 2017. We have a property right now, so we just need to furnish the property, to get it ready for the women to move in. We don’t have an exact date to launch yet, but it would sometime in September or October.”

Harvest House Atlantic was chosen out of 400 nominations.
